Sean Combs NY fashion shows are becoming to NY what Donatella Versace's shows are to Milan. With a dazzling front row packed with everyone from Anna Wintour, Kim Cattral, Kelly Ripa and Mary J. Blige, pounding music and big sexy clothes Sean P. Diddy Combs three quarters of a million dollar show was an extravagant affair.

While in the Fall 2003 shows, Combs did not live up to his usual reputation for outrageous and decadent use of fur, he still showed the most fur for men this season than any other designer in Milan, Paris, London or NY.

His fabulously buff models strutted out in storm-trooper coats, cargo-style jumpsuits, menacing black army jackets, fantastic fox trimmed parkas, mink lined maxis and shearling fur coats. For a collection with the title, 'Hard, Sexy & Beautiful,' it was at the very least - attention getting!

Men's jackets ranges from Nepalese Sherpa style to trendy trainspotting parkas to sleek urban Wall Street style coats. In addition to a spectacular and exciting show, Combs presented the kind of coats men want to wear and women want their men to wear. It is no surprise after viewing this right-on collection of hip and fashionable, without being overtly fashionable, why his label Sean John is a $215 million business.
